Fish Nets: The Second Guppy Anthology, dredges up even more thrills, chills, and gills. Like its predecessor, Fish Tales, this collection of mysteries by members of Sisters in Crime's "Guppies" group features the best of what the mystery genre has to offer—a fresh catch of mysterious murders, police procedurals, cozy characters, and hardboiled detectives—straight from the imaginations of some of mystery field's rising stars.
